French Toast Bake Casserole

  • Total Time: 1 hour 5 minutes
  • Yield: 8 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

A delicious and easy-to-make French Toast Bake Casserole, perfect for breakfast or brunch.


Ingredients

  • 1 loaf (approximately 450 g) French bread or Texas Toast, cut into 2 cm cubes
  • 8 large eggs
  • 480 ml whole milk
  • 120 ml heavy cream or half-and-half
  • 200 g brown sugar, divided
  • 50 g gran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on (15 ml) vanilla extract
  • 3 teaspoons ground cinnamon, divided
  • 1/4 teaspoon (0.5 g) ground nutmeg
  • 65 g plain flour
  • 1/4 teaspoon (1.5 g) salt
  • 113 g unsalted butter, cold, cut into small cubes

Instructions

  1. Lightly coat a 23 x 33 cm (9 x 13 inch) baking dish with non-stick spray and preheat the oven to 175°C.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, whole milk, heavy cream, 50 g granulated sugar, 100 g brown sugar, vanilla extract, 2 teaspoons cinnamon, and nutmeg until fully blended.
  3. Fold bread cubes into the egg mixture, turning gently to coat until the mixture is thoroughly absorbed.
  4. In a medium bowl, combine flour, remaining 100 g brown sugar, 1 teaspoon cinnamon, and salt. Add cold butter and incorporate using a fork or pulse with a food processor until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  5. Transfer soaked bread mixture into the prepared baking dish and spread evenly.
  6. Sprinkle the crumble topping evenly across the surface.
  7. Bake for 45–50 minutes, or until the topping is crisp and the centre is set without excess moisture.

Notes

  • Serve warm with maple syrup or fresh fruit for added flavor.
  • This dish can be prepared the night before and baked in the morning for convenience.
